Transaction 7910991744bf4ecfd3b741bf11e8a5c96f185ba57d5a0a8517ae83f8a44558d0
1 Input
1 Output
-
7910991744bf4ecfd3b741bf11e8a5c96f185ba57d5a0a8517ae83f8a44558d0:0
- value
- 2575746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6156641c81a58d7400d2951ec2309b2542758eb OP_EQUAL
- address
- 3NfayXLyJWPCmdnkqQo8Ahh2b6tCc9FSGP